Living paycheck to paycheck can mean a lot of things, whether it's a sign that you're stretched too thin or a signal that you're spending with no direction. Whatever the case, you're not alone. According to an April CNBC affordability survey , 59% of Americans say they're there. While a budgeting app won't change your cash inflow, it can change what you do with that money.
